#e2fd59 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e2fd59 is composed of 88.6% red, 99.2%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.8%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 69.9 degrees, a saturation of 97.6% and a lightness of 67.1%. #e2fd59 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b2 with #c5fb00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#e2fd59 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e2fd59 has RGB values of R:226, G:253,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 14875993.
